This worksheet contains oral math questions for pre-nursery students. It includes counting from 1 to 20, identifying numbers, shapes, and opposite words. It also asks students to identify the number of hours on a clock, days in a week, months in a year, and the first day of the week and month. The final question asks how many students are in the student's class.
